    Anyone know where to get a positive battery cable for a 97 F150?

    An aftermarket cable has not been made as it goes to the firewall and several other places before going to the starter. Went to the local Ford dealer today and they weren't too helpful, although I've gotten one there before several years ago. Will probably have to check some dealers further away.

    Apparently this cable was only made for a short time, its for a 1997 F150 4x4 supercab with a Romeo (6 Vin) 4.6 V8. The truck was made in 6/96 and apparently there were some changes made in 8/96.
